Blackness and Mestizaje in Mexico and Central America

About the book

Beyond the ideal of a homogenised citizenship produced by the mixing of races - mestizaje - there are complex social dynamics based on difference and indifference, stigmatisation and fascination, homogenisation and othering. The contributors to this volume believe that mestizaje is more than a myth' and multiculturalism a 'challenge' to it. The essays in this book investigate the different processes of racialisation, ethnicisation and negotiation of the belongings that characterize mestizaje as multiculturalism.'
